京东 – 数据开发工程师 职位分析和面试指导

职位描述:

1.参与数据仓库主题的规划,负责某个具体业务方向的数仓建设;

2.负责数据仓库及数据集市的数模设计及元数据完善;

3.负责数据仓库ETL开发,包括离线、准实时及实时的任务开发;

4.负责数据集市的报表数据开发及接口数据开发。

职位要求:

1.计算机相关专业,3年以上数仓开发实施经验,能够根据业务设计数据仓库模型,保证数据的产出和质量;

2.精通sql开发,有较丰富的Hive sql性能调优经验,能进行udf开发者优先;

3.熟悉Mysql、Hbase、Redis、Doris、ClickHouse等存储引擎的架构,能够根据应用场景进行技术选型;

4.学习能力强,拥有优秀的逻辑思维能力、良好的理解和表达能力;

5.工作认真负责,有良好的沟通技巧和团队合作精神。

符合京东价值观:客户为先、创新、拼搏、担当、感恩、诚信。

招聘部门:

京东

工作地点:

北京

注意:为了确保您掌握真实的招聘信息,上述信息均为原始内容。我们的“面试建议”和“模拟面试”均基于原始招聘信息设计和提供。

面试建议:

京东的数据开发工程师职位对候选人的技术要求非常明确和全面。首先,这个职位不仅要求基础的数仓开发能力,还特别强调了从模型设计到ETL开发的全流程能力。值得注意的是,职位描述中提到了准实时和实时任务开发的要求,这在实际工作中意味着你需要处理更复杂的数据流场景。此外,多种存储引擎的技术选型能力也是一个关键点,这要求候选人不仅要会用这些技术,还要理解它们的适用场景和优缺点。京东还特别提到了价值观匹配,这在实际面试中可能会通过行为面试题来考察。

针对这个职位的面试准备,建议从三个方面着手。技术上,你需要重点准备数据仓库模型设计的案例,能够清晰说明你过去项目中如何根据业务需求设计模型。同时要准备好SQL调优的实际案例,特别是Hive SQL性能优化的经验。对于各种存储引擎,要能够对比它们的特性和适用场景。在面试过程中,可能会遇到实际场景的技术选型问题,建议提前思考几个典型场景的解决方案。非技术方面,京东特别看重沟通能力和团队合作,要准备好展示你如何与业务方和其他技术团队协作的案例。最后,建议提前了解京东的价值观,准备一些体现这些价值观的工作经历。

在线咨询

提示:由 AI 生成回答,可能存在错误,请注意甄别。